    Coaxial Cable Ratchet Crimpers

    Image of Product. Front orientation. Wire and Cable Crimpers. Coaxial Cable Ratchet Crimpers, For Crimp-On F-Type Connection.

    For Crimp-On F-Type

    Connection

    The ratchet applies the correct pressure to ensure a complete crimp every time.
    Select the appropriate crimper by multiplying the outside diameter of your coaxial connector’s ferrule by 0.87 and choosing the crimper with the closest matching cavity size.

    Save energy by automatically turning off unused outlets—the master outlet controls the follower outlets and shuts off power to those outlets when a device plugged into the master is turned off. For example, plug a main device, such as a computer, into the master outlet; plug accessory devices, such as a monitor and printer, into the follower outlets. Turn the main device on and off to control power to the accessory devices. They also have independent outlets that are always on.
    Surge suppression protects devices from voltage spikes. The surge rating indicates how much energy the outlet strip can absorb before it needs to be replaced. A circuit breaker prevents damage from current overload and short circuits.
    Telephone connections connect to a land line. Coaxial connections connect to F-type coaxial cords for video.
